What Is Google Analytics 4?

Google Analytics 4 is Google’s current analytics platform for measuring website and app activity in a single property. It replaces the old Universal Analytics model with a more flexible system built around events, parameters, and user engagement.

That matters because modern journeys are messy. A user might discover your brand on mobile, compare products on desktop, return from email, and convert later through a direct visit. GA4 is designed to track that kind of behavior instead of forcing every interaction into an old session-first model.

How Does Google Analytics 4 Differ From Universal Analytics?

Google Analytics 4 differs from Universal Analytics because it is built around events rather than sessions. In Universal Analytics, the session was the main container for activity. In GA4, nearly everything is an event, which gives you more flexibility when tracking behavior across web pages, app screens, clicks, scrolls, downloads, and purchases.

This shift matters because session-based reporting can hide the real path users take. A single session can include multiple conversions, multiple devices, or multiple traffic sources, and GA4 is better at capturing that complexity. It also changes how teams think about reporting: instead of asking only “How many visits?” you start asking “What actions did people take?”

What Is the Event-Based Data Model in GA4?

The event-based data model is the core of Google Analytics 4. Every meaningful interaction becomes an event, and events can carry parameters that add context. That means you are not just tracking that something happened; you are also tracking what happened, where it happened, and sometimes why it mattered.

Common events include page_view, scroll, click, file_download, purchase, and form_submit. GA4 also supports automatically collected events, enhanced measurement events, recommended events, and custom events. The benefit is control: you can start with defaults, then build measurement around the business actions that actually matter.

For example, a product page view is more useful when paired with parameters such as item name, product category, price, or promotion name. A lead form submission becomes more actionable when you know the form type, landing page, or campaign source. That extra context turns raw counts into useful insight.

  • Automatically collected events capture baseline behavior with minimal setup.
  • Enhanced measurement events add useful web actions such as scrolls, outbound clicks, and video engagement.
  • Recommended events follow Google’s naming patterns for consistent reporting.
  • Custom events let you track business-specific actions that do not fit standard categories.

The event model also maps better to product analytics and app analytics. A traditional session report can tell you someone visited. An event report can tell you they opened the app, viewed three screens, added an item to a cart, and completed checkout. That is the kind of detail teams need when they are trying to improve conversion rate, content engagement, or feature adoption.

How to Set Up Google Analytics 4 Correctly

Setting up GA4 starts with creating a GA4 property, adding a data stream, and installing the Google tag or Google Tag Manager implementation. The exact method depends on whether you are measuring a website, a mobile app, or both.

  1. Create the property. In your Google Analytics account, create a new GA4 property and confirm the reporting time zone and currency. Those settings matter because they affect how reports are grouped and interpreted.

  2. Add a data stream. Choose a web data stream for a website or an app data stream for Android or iOS. A unified property makes it easier to compare behavior across platforms later.

  3. Install the tag. Use the Google tag directly or deploy it through Google Tag Manager if your organization already manages tags there. For app measurement, use the appropriate Firebase-based setup path documented by Google.

  4. Enable the events you need. Turn on enhanced measurement where appropriate, then configure recommended or custom events for the actions that matter most to the business.

  5. Validate before going live. Use Realtime and DebugView to confirm data is arriving. If you do not validate the install, you can spend weeks collecting bad data and not realize it.

Common setup problems include duplicate tags, missing cross-domain configuration, and conversion events that were never marked as conversions. Another frequent issue is installing the tag on only part of a site, which creates gaps that are hard to diagnose later. Google’s setup guidance in GA4 setup documentation is the right baseline for implementation checks.

Warning

Do not assume the property is working just because the interface loads. If Realtime and DebugView do not show your own test activity, fix the implementation before you depend on any report.

What Reports, Metrics, and Dimensions Should You Use First?

GA4 reports are organized around events and user engagement rather than the old Universal Analytics session-first layout. That means some familiar metrics disappeared, changed names, or now play a smaller role in day-to-day analysis.

The most useful early metrics are engaged sessions, engagement rate, and average engagement time. Engaged sessions help filter out low-value visits. Engagement rate shows how often visitors meaningfully interact. Average engagement time tells you how long people stay active on the site or app rather than just leaving a tab open.

Dimensions are the labels that slice the data. Common examples include source, medium, campaign, device, page title, and audience. When used well, dimensions help answer practical questions like which traffic source drives the best leads or which landing page keeps users engaged longest.

  • Source / medium shows where traffic originated.
  • Device category shows whether users came from mobile, desktop, or tablet.
  • Landing page shows the first page users saw.
  • Event name shows which actions occurred.
  • Conversion shows which events were marked as business outcomes.

The biggest adjustment for many teams is letting go of old habits. You do not need to open every report. Start with acquisition, engagement, and conversions, then drill down only when a business question requires it. That approach is faster and usually more useful than trying to recreate every Universal Analytics report one-for-one.

How Do You Track Conversions and Important User Actions in GA4?

Conversions in GA4 are important events that reflect business goals. A conversion might be a purchase, a lead form submission, a demo request, a newsletter signup, or another action that signals meaningful progress.

That sounds simple, but the setup matters. If every click becomes a conversion, the report loses value. The better approach is to define a short list of high-value actions and mark only those as conversions. For many teams, that means measuring the steps that directly map to revenue or qualified pipeline.

  1. List the business outcomes. Identify the actions that matter most, such as purchases, contact forms, account creation, or trial signups.
  2. Map each outcome to an event. Choose a clear event name and make sure the parameters capture useful context.
  3. Mark the event as a conversion. In GA4, conversions are driven by events, so the event definition has to be correct first.
  4. Test each path. Submit the form, complete the checkout, or trigger the signup flow and confirm the event fires once.
  5. Review the data regularly. Conversion tracking breaks quietly when site code changes, forms are replaced, or tag configurations drift.

Google’s event naming and conversion guidance is documented in the support center, and the pattern is worth following because consistent naming makes reporting easier later: Google Analytics Help. The more disciplined your event strategy, the more reliable your conversion analysis becomes.

For ecommerce teams, a useful conversion might be a completed purchase or checkout step. For B2B teams, the highest-value conversion may be a qualified lead form rather than a generic contact click. The right definition depends on the business model, not on a template copied from somewhere else.

How Does GA4 Handle Attribution and Marketing Measurement?

Attribution is the process of deciding which channel or touchpoint gets credit for a conversion. GA4 supports more useful attribution analysis than last-click thinking, which often gives too much credit to the final visit and too little to earlier discovery channels.

That matters because a user might discover your brand through organic search, return through a paid ad, open an email, and convert later through direct navigation. If you only look at the last touch, you miss the role of the first and second touchpoints. GA4 helps marketers see the journey more clearly.

In practical terms, GA4 can help teams compare the contribution of paid search, organic search, email, social, referral, and direct traffic. That makes budget allocation and campaign optimization much smarter. If one channel drives a lot of traffic but almost no engaged sessions or conversions, it deserves a different strategy than a smaller channel that consistently produces qualified leads.

Last-click attribution Credits only the final interaction before conversion.
GA4 attribution Helps evaluate multiple touchpoints across the customer journey.

Google Ads integration and analytics attribution are documented through Google’s own product pages, which are the safest reference for current behavior: Google Ads Help. For organizations doing advanced analysis, GA4 data can also be exported into BigQuery for deeper modeling and cross-channel reporting.

Privacy is built into GA4 because browser restrictions, consent rules, and platform changes have made older measurement methods less reliable. GA4 is designed to operate in a world where not every user can or should be tracked the old way.

Data retention settings matter because they control how long event-level and user-level data remain available for analysis. If your team needs longer trend analysis or historical comparisons, retention settings should be reviewed during setup instead of left at default. Consent choices also matter because cookie banners, browser tracking protection, and regional regulations can all reduce data completeness.

Google documents privacy controls and retention behavior in its help center: Google Analytics Help. For organizations that need a broader privacy governance framework, NIST Privacy Framework offers a useful way to think about data handling, risk, and user trust.

Pro Tip

Review consent mode, retention settings, and tag firing rules together. Privacy controls are only useful when the implementation, legal requirements, and reporting expectations are aligned.

GA4 does not remove privacy obligations. It helps teams measure more responsibly. That is an important distinction for companies in regulated industries, or for any organization that wants analytics data without treating user trust as an afterthought.

What Was Involved in Migration From Universal Analytics to GA4?

Migration from Universal Analytics was not just a tag swap. It required teams to rethink events, conversions, reporting logic, and historical expectations. That is why many organizations treated it as a measurement project, not just an implementation task.

The first step was usually an audit. Teams needed to identify which goals, events, filters, content groupings, and custom reports mattered in the old setup. Then they had to rebuild the most important parts in GA4 with event-based measurement. If the organization skipped that planning phase, the new reports often felt incomplete or confusing.

Historical comparison was also a challenge. A bounce rate report in Universal Analytics did not map neatly to GA4’s engagement-focused metrics, so teams had to reset expectations. The migration was not about making GA4 look exactly like Universal Analytics. It was about building a better measurement system for current needs.

What Are the Most Common GA4 Mistakes and Misconceptions?

The biggest GA4 mistake is treating it like a cosmetic update instead of a new analytics system. That mindset leads to weak event design, poor conversion setup, and reports that do not answer business questions.

Another common misconception is worrying only about the absence of familiar metrics. Yes, Bounce Rate looks different or less central in GA4, but that is intentional. GA4 pushes teams toward engagement and meaningful interaction instead of rewarding a user for staying on a page and doing nothing.

  • Overtracking creates noise and makes reports harder to trust.
  • Undertracking leaves out the actions that drive revenue or leads.
  • Duplicate tagging inflates counts and breaks confidence in the data.
  • Missing conversions hide the actions the business actually cares about.
  • Poor documentation makes teams interpret the same metric differently.

GA4 rewards intentional setup. If your team defines events carefully, validates the implementation, and reviews reports regularly, the platform becomes much easier to use. If not, it can feel like a confusing dashboard full of numbers that do not agree with reality.
